This course is aimed at users with no prior knowledge of MS Project. Knowledge of Windows 2000/XP would be an advantage. Good keyboard and mouse skills are pre-requisites.
Topics Covered:
- Creating a new Project
- The Base Calendar
- Tasks and Sub Tasks
- Recurring Tasks
- Establishing Dependency Types
- Milestones
- Deadline Dates
- Task Notes
- Create Resource Lists
- Using Resources and Tasks
- Resolve Resource Conflicts
- Critical Path
- Reduce Project Duration
- Baselines
- Reports
